North Carolina has been experiencing a significant shift in drought conditions, particularly in late 2023 and early 2024. After a period of worsening drought, the state has seen considerable improvement, though some areas still face lingering dryness.
Overview of Recent Drought Conditions
Throughout much of the fall of 2023, North Carolina, especially the western and central parts of the state, faced increasingly severe drought. By November 2023, large sections of the state were under "severe" (D2) to "extreme" (D3) drought classifications according to the U.S. Drought Monitor. This led to concerns about water supplies, agricultural impacts, and an elevated risk of wildfires.
However, a dramatic change occurred from late 2023 into early 2024 due to consistent and significant rainfall.
Key Developments and Current Status (as of early 2024)
- Significant Improvement in Late 2023/Early 2024: A series of strong storm systems brought substantial precipitation across the state. This rainfall was critical in replenishing soil moisture, raising streamflows, and refilling reservoirs.
- Reduction in Drought Classifications: The U.S. Drought Monitor maps for North Carolina showed a rapid decrease in the intensity and spatial extent of drought.
- Areas previously under D3 (Extreme Drought) or D2 (Severe Drought) were largely downgraded to D1 (Moderate Drought), D0 (Abnormally Dry), or removed from drought status entirely.
- For instance, by mid-January 2024, the percentage of North Carolina experiencing "severe" or worse drought had dropped from over 20% to less than 1% [1].
- Lingering Dryness in Specific Regions: While the overall picture improved dramatically, some areas, particularly in the far western mountains and parts of the northern Piedmont, may still be classified as "abnormally dry" (D0) or in "moderate drought" (D1). These areas might require further precipitation to fully recover.
- Impact on Water Resources: Reservoir levels across the state have largely returned to normal or near-normal levels. Streamflows, which were critically low during the peak of the drought, have also rebounded significantly.
- Wildfire Risk: The improved moisture conditions have substantially reduced the wildfire risk that was a major concern during the drier periods.
Factors Contributing to the Drought and Recovery
- El Niño Influence: The developing El Niño pattern in the Pacific Ocean was anticipated to bring wetter-than-average conditions to the southeastern U.S. during the winter months. The heavy rainfall experienced in late 2023 and early 2024 aligns with these predictions. El Niño typically shifts the jet stream, directing more storm systems across the southern tier of the United States.
- Seasonal Variability: North Carolina's climate experiences natural fluctuations in precipitation. The fall of 2023 happened to be particularly dry before the onset of the wetter winter pattern.
